본문으로 건너뛰기

테이블 수정

리더보드 테이블 설정 정보를 수정 합니다.

소스 코드

playNANOOHandlers.leaderboardTableEdit = function (args) {
var result = plugin['v20240301'].leaderboard.tableEdit({
parameters: {
uid: args.uid,
recordType: args.recordType,
recordSortType: args.recordSortType,
recordPriority: args.recordPriority,
}
});

if (result.statusCode === 200) {
return {
status: "success"
}
} else {
return {
status: "false"
}
}
}

요청 파라미터

파라미터설명타입
uid테이블 식별 코드string
recordType기록 방식
highscore : 최고 점수
lowscore : 최저 점수
sum : 누적 점수
refresh : 신규 점수
string
recordSortType정렬 방식
desc : 내림 차순
asc : 오름 차순
string
recordPriority리더보드 기록 우선 순위 설정
y : 기록 우선 순위 설정
n : 기록 우선 순위 미설정
string
정보

생성된 리더보드의 갱신 주기는 수정 하실 수 없습니다.

통신 결과

HTTP/1.1 200 OK
Content-Type: application/json;charset=UTF-8
{
"Status": "string"
}

통신 결과 상세 정보

데이터키설명타입
Status처리 결과string